Makefile's generally hate spaces in filenames, and it's largely
impossible to make them work. Due to that, with the change to use a
`Makefile` the `EXE=` parameter did not work with spaces, and programs
such as "foo bar.bas" would not compile because it produces "foo
bar.exe" which has a space in the name.
There were options here, but in this very specific case it is actually
possible to allow the Makefile to work with spaces. `EXE` is only a
single filename, so as long as we always quote it correctly and the
provided `EXE=` parameter escapes the spaces with `\` then it will work.
Thus, we modified the Makefile to always do the quoting, and modified
QB64 to automatically escape the spaces in the executable name provided
to the Makefile.
I also modified the `compile_tests` to test that spaces in filenames and
paths of the executable correctly compile.

The symbol file was intended to just make the executable name with
".sym" and be located in ./internal/temp. Unfortunately I forgot to
remove the directory from the EXE name, so it ended up producing an
incorrect filename for the ".sym" file.
Make already provide a `notdir` function, so we can use that to get just
the executable name.
The contents of the qbx.o being compiled is dependent on the contents of
./internal/temp* related to that qbx.o. The paticular ./internal/temp*
to use is controled by TEMP_ID.
Unfortunately TEMP_ID is omitted from the path used to generate the
dependency list, which means the `qbx.o` may not get recompiled when
code changes are made and multiple IDE instances are being used.

The `objcopy` logic to produce a symbol file doesn't work on OSX, and it
seems it needs different lgoic to produce debug information, so for now
we're just going to skip it.
BUILD_QB64=y sets the default EXE name to 'qb64', which is actually
wrong on Windows because it does not include the `.exe` extention. It
also works anyway but `objcopy` doesn't recognize the file without the
extension present.
The symbol file is a file that aids in debugging by allowing a crash
dump from a stripped executable to have it's symbols applied to it. The
file itself ends up in ./internal/temp after compilation and is called
`EXEFILE.sym`.

The Makefile was incorrectly tying together _ICON and icon.rc, making it
impossible to use one without the other. To fix this we introduce a new
DEP_ICON_RC flag, which indicates we need to use the icon.rc file (in
addition to regular icon support). DEP_ICON now only indicates we need
to support _ICON, and does not attempt to build the resource
information.
